It is also used less commonly as a unit of energy, in which case it is equivalent to the more common and standard SI unit of energy, the joule
Joule
The joule ; symbol J) is a derived unit of energy or work in the International System of Units. It is equal to the energy expended in applying a force of one newton through a distance of one metre , or in passing an electric current of one ampere through a resistance of one ohm for one second...

. In this very different usage the metre term represents the distance traveled or displacement in the direction of the force, and not the perpendicular distance from a fulcrum as it does when used to express torque. This usage is discouraged by the SI authority, since it can lead to confusion as to whether a given quantity expressed in newton metres is a torque or a quantity of energy.

N·m in terms of torque can be used in to calculate joules consumed by multiplying it by the angle (in radians) through which a body rotates in the direction of the torque. Or it can be used to calculate power output in watts by multiplying it by the speed of rotation (in radians per second).
